Turkish occupation targets Bradost mountain, S. Kurdistan

Early this morning, Turkish occupation aircraft bombed the Bradost mountain range in Hawler province, S. Kurdistan.

Sources reported to Roj News agency that the Turkish occupation army heavily bombed the Bradost mountain range in the Hawler province, S. Kurdistan.

The airstrikes caused significant damage to the environment, sparking fires in forests and agricultural fields, and instilling fear and panic among nearby residents.

Since the beginning of last July, the Turkish occupation army, in cooperation with the Kurdistan Democratic Party, has escalated its attacks and incursions into various areas of S. Kurdistan, occupying wide areas, particularly in Dohuk province. This has led to large-scale displacement and extensive destruction of civilians' properties.

An Iraqi-Turkish security agreement has been concluded, which popular circles view as legitimizing Turkey's occupation of Iraqi territory. In response, the Kurdistan Communities Union (KCK) has urged the Iraqi government not to engage in the dirty policies practiced by the occupying Turkish state and to prioritize friendly relations that consider the interests of the Iraqi people.
